进入docker-node1虚拟机

vagrant ssh docker-node1

查看docker-node1虚拟机网络

应用ip a命令进行查看

1: lo: <LOOPBACK,UP,LOWER_UP> mtu 65536 qdisc noqueue state UNKNOWN group default qlen 1000    link/loopback 00:00:00:00:00:00 brd 00:00:00:00:00:00    inet 127.0.0.1/8 scope host lo       valid_lft forever preferred_lft forever    inet6 ::1/128 scope host       valid_lft forever preferred_lft forever2: eth0: <BROADCAST,MULTICAST,UP,LOWER_UP> mtu 1500 qdisc pfifo_fast state UP group default qlen 1000    link/ether 52:54:00:c9:c7:04 brd ff:ff:ff:ff:ff:ff    inet 10.0.2.15/24 brd 10.0.2.255 scope global noprefixroute dynamic eth0       valid_lft 75148sec preferred_lft 75148sec    inet6 fe80::5054:ff:fec9:c704/64 scope link       valid_lft forever preferred_lft forever3: eth1: <BROADCAST,MULTICAST,UP,LOWER_UP> mtu 1500 qdisc pfifo_fast state UP group default qlen 1000    link/ether 08:00:27:33:6b:20 brd ff:ff:ff:ff:ff:ff    inet 192.168.205.10/24 brd 192.168.205.255 scope global noprefixroute eth1       valid_lft forever preferred_lft forever    inet6 fe80::a00:27ff:fe33:6b20/64 scope link       valid_lft forever preferred_lft forever4: docker0: <BROADCAST,MULTICAST,UP,LOWER_UP> mtu 1500 qdisc noqueue state UP group default    link/ether 02:42:95:c8:4d:58 brd ff:ff:ff:ff:ff:ff    inet 172.17.0.1/16 brd 172.17.255.255 scope global docker0       valid_lft forever preferred_lft forever    inet6 fe80::42:95ff:fec8:4d58/64 scope link       valid_lft forever preferred_lft forever6: veth1a9acfd@if5: <BROADCAST,MULTICAST,UP,LOWER_UP> mtu 1500 qdisc noqueue master docker0 state UP group default    link/ether 06:ab:10:71:43:7c brd ff:ff:ff:ff:ff:ff link-netnsid 0    inet6 fe80::4ab:10ff:fe71:437c/64 scope link       valid_lft forever preferred_lft forever8: veth1b83279@if7: <BROADCAST,MULTICAST,UP,LOWER_UP> mtu 1500 qdisc noqueue master docker0 state UP group default    link/ether f2:a0:70:bf:e7:c2 brd ff:ff:ff:ff:ff:ff link-netnsid 1    inet6 fe80::f0a0:70ff:febf:e7c2/64 scope link       valid_lft forever preferred_lft forever

在docker-node1上创立两个docker容器

docker pull busyboxdocker run -d --name test1 busybox /bin/sh -c "while true;do sleep 3600;done"docker run -d --name test2 busybox /bin/sh -c "while true;do sleep 3600;done"

应用docker ps查看虚拟机运行状态

CONTAINER IDIMAGECOMMANDCREATEDSTATUSPORTSNAMES
d616c84c0df1busybox"/bin/sh -c 'while t…"4 seconds agoUp 3 secondstest2
5b567458c87cbusybox"/bin/sh -c 'while t…"14 minutes agoUp 14 minutestest1

查看容器网络

test1容器

docker exec test1 ip a1: lo: <LOOPBACK,UP,LOWER_UP> mtu 65536 qdisc noqueue qlen 1000    link/loopback 00:00:00:00:00:00 brd 00:00:00:00:00:00    inet 127.0.0.1/8 scope host lo       valid_lft forever preferred_lft forever5: eth0@if6: <BROADCAST,MULTICAST,UP,LOWER_UP,M-DOWN> mtu 1500 qdisc noqueue    link/ether 02:42:ac:11:00:02 brd ff:ff:ff:ff:ff:ff    inet 172.17.0.2/16 brd 172.17.255.255 scope global eth0       valid_lft forever preferred_lft forever

test2容器

docker exec test2 ip a1: lo: <LOOPBACK,UP,LOWER_UP> mtu 65536 qdisc noqueue qlen 1000    link/loopback 00:00:00:00:00:00 brd 00:00:00:00:00:00    inet 127.0.0.1/8 scope host lo       valid_lft forever preferred_lft forever7: eth0@if8: <BROADCAST,MULTICAST,UP,LOWER_UP,M-DOWN> mtu 1500 qdisc noqueue    link/ether 02:42:ac:11:00:03 brd ff:ff:ff:ff:ff:ff    inet 172.17.0.3/16 brd 172.17.255.255 scope global eth0       valid_lft forever preferred_lft forever

ping测试,发现虚拟机与两台容器之间也是能够相互ping通的

ping 172.17.0.2ping 172.17.0.3docker exec test1 ping 172.17.0.1docker exec test1 ping 172.17.0.3docker exec test2 ping 172.17.0.1docker exec test2 ping 172.17.0.2
